Spindle wiring run

Hi, I am finishing the set-up on my Pro 5 and I am concerned that maybe I shouldn’t have wired my spindle the way I did. I ran the spindle wires in the right hand cable chain along with the other wires and didn’t use the left hand side cable chain or the second cable chain behind the spindle. I did this because all of my controls will be on the right hand side. Just nervous as this is all new to me.
Thanks!
Andy

What you need to check is make sure the cable can accommodate the full length movement all the way at its furthest travel from the point of entry to both chains. Also make sure there are no pinch points at any travel on the gantry or the Y axis movement. If everything has good movement and does not pull on the cable at any point, then you should be good to go.
